写数据库用什么软件方便

worktile 其他 1

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在选择数据库软件时,需要考虑到数据量、性能、可扩展性、安全性和易用性等因素。以下是几款常用的数据库软件,它们在不同方面都有各自的优势:

    1. MySQL:作为一种开源的关系型数据库管理系统,MySQL具有较高的性能和可扩展性。它支持多种操作系统,包括Windows、Linux和MacOS等,且具有广泛的应用和社区支持。MySQL还提供了简单易用的命令行和图形化界面,方便进行数据管理和查询。

    2. Oracle Database:作为一种商业级的关系型数据库管理系统,Oracle Database具有强大的功能和稳定性。它适用于处理大规模的数据和高并发访问,具有高度的安全性和可靠性。Oracle Database还支持多种数据模型和编程语言,可满足不同的应用需求。

    3. MongoDB:作为一种开源的文档型数据库,MongoDB具有高度的灵活性和可扩展性。它采用了NoSQL的思想,存储数据以文档的形式,支持动态的、非规范化的数据结构。MongoDB还具有强大的查询和索引功能,适用于处理半结构化和大量的数据。

    4. Microsoft SQL Server:作为一种商业级的关系型数据库管理系统,SQL Server是微软公司推出的产品。它具有良好的性能和可靠性,支持大规模的数据处理和高并发访问。SQL Server还提供了丰富的管理工具和集成开发环境,方便开发和管理数据库应用。

    5. PostgreSQL:作为一种开源的关系型数据库管理系统,PostgreSQL具有较高的可扩展性和安全性。它支持复杂的数据类型和强大的查询功能,适用于处理复杂的数据关系和分析。PostgreSQL还具有良好的开发者社区和活跃的更新,可以满足不同的应用需求。

    综上所述,选择数据库软件时需要根据实际需求和预算进行评估,综合考虑性能、可扩展性、安全性和易用性等因素,选择适合自己的数据库软件。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要选择适合自己需求的数据库软件,需要考虑多个因素,如功能、性能、易用性和可扩展性等。以下是一些常见的数据库软件,它们在不同方面提供了方便的功能。

    1. MySQL:MySQL是一个开源的关系型数据库管理系统,它具有广泛的应用领域和活跃的开发社区。MySQL支持多种操作系统,易于安装和使用,提供了强大的功能和高性能。

    2. PostgreSQL:PostgreSQL是一个功能强大的开源关系型数据库,它具有丰富的特性和高度可扩展性。PostgreSQL支持复杂的查询和数据处理,具有高级的数据完整性和安全性特性。

    3. Oracle Database:Oracle Database是一个商业的关系型数据库管理系统,它是全球最受欢迎的数据库之一。Oracle Database具有强大的功能和高性能,适用于大规模企业级应用。

    4. Microsoft SQL Server:Microsoft SQL Server是一个功能丰富的关系型数据库管理系统,它是微软公司提供的产品。SQL Server具有广泛的支持和易用性,适用于Windows平台上的应用开发。

    5. MongoDB:MongoDB是一个开源的文档型数据库,它使用JSON样式的文档存储数据。MongoDB具有高度可扩展性和灵活性,适用于大数据和实时数据处理。

    6. Redis:Redis是一个开源的内存数据库,它提供了快速的键值存储和高性能的数据访问。Redis支持多种数据结构和丰富的功能,适用于缓存、队列和发布/订阅等场景。

    综上所述,选择适合自己需求的数据库软件是很重要的。根据具体需求,可以选择关系型数据库或非关系型数据库,考虑功能、性能、易用性和可扩展性等因素,选择合适的数据库软件。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    写数据库时,可以使用多种软件来方便地进行操作和管理。以下是几个常用的数据库软件:

    1. MySQL: MySQL是一个开源的关系型数据库管理系统,它支持多种操作系统,并且易于安装和配置。MySQL具有高性能、高可靠性和可扩展性,可以用于各种规模的应用程序。它提供了强大的SQL语言支持和丰富的功能,如事务处理、触发器、存储过程等。

    2. Oracle Database: Oracle Database是一个功能强大的商业级关系型数据库管理系统。它具有高度的可靠性、可扩展性和安全性,并提供了丰富的特性和工具,如分布式数据库、高可用性、数据压缩等。Oracle Database适用于大型企业和复杂的应用程序。

    3. Microsoft SQL Server: Microsoft SQL Server是微软开发的关系型数据库管理系统。它具有良好的集成性,可与其他微软产品(如Windows操作系统和.NET框架)无缝协作。SQL Server具有强大的功能,如数据仓库、报表生成、数据分析等,适用于中小型企业和Web应用程序。

    4. PostgreSQL: PostgreSQL是一个开源的关系型数据库管理系统,它具有良好的可扩展性和高级功能。PostgreSQL支持复杂的数据类型、完整性约束和索引,同时提供了丰富的SQL语言支持和扩展性。它适用于各种规模的应用程序,特别是需要高级功能和可定制性的项目。

    5. MongoDB: MongoDB是一个开源的文档型数据库管理系统,它以灵活的数据模型和可扩展性而闻名。MongoDB使用JSON格式的文档存储数据,支持动态查询和索引,并提供了高可用性和自动分片等功能。它适用于大数据量、高并发的应用程序,如社交网络和物联网项目。

    选择合适的数据库软件取决于具体的需求和项目要求。需要考虑的因素包括数据规模、性能要求、可用性要求、安全性要求以及开发人员的熟悉程度等。最终的选择应该综合考虑这些因素,并根据实际情况做出决策。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部